Several destinations worldwide offer pleasant weather year-round or outside the main season. Popular choices include Madeira, the Canary Islands, Greece, Italy, and Spain. Some have stable climates year-round, while others are best in spring and autumn. Just pick the right place and time.
For stable and mild weather, Madeira won't disappoint. This Portuguese archipelago in the Atlantic Ocean west of Morocco is ideal for both relaxation and active vacations. Temperatures range from 20 to 25 °C year-round, perfect for hiking and sea swimming. The island offers breathtaking views, hiking trails, and botanical gardens. Madeira is especially loved by those escaping the heat but not the sea and sun.

For guaranteed pleasant weather year-round, the Canary Islands are a safe choice. Tenerife and Gran Canaria offer stable temperatures even in winter. Besides beaches, there are rich opportunities for excursions, nature, and active relaxation. The diverse accommodations and services ensure something for everyone.
Greece is delightful outside the main season. Spring and autumn bring pleasant temperatures, perfect for relaxing by the sea and exploring historical sites and islands. Beaches are less crowded, prices are better, and the atmosphere is calmer. If you're wondering where to go on vacation by the sea without crowds, the Greek islands outside of summer could be your answer.

Even destinations like Italy and Spain aren't just for summer. In spring and autumn, they offer more pleasant travel conditions. Temperatures are milder, cities are less crowded, and the experience is more authentic. Enjoy local culture, gastronomy, and beaches without stress and extreme heat. When planning, both destination and timing matter. To avoid extreme temperatures, travel outside the main summer season. This means in spring, autumn, and for some destinations, even winter. Spring combines seaside relaxation with exploring awakening nature and less touristy spots. In September and November, many places remain pleasant by the water, still warm after summer.
Even in winter, you can enjoy a vacation without heat by the sea. Just choose the right destination, like the Canary Islands or Madeira, where a pleasant climate prevails year-round.
